[quote=Anonymous]For calculus, our high school offers: Calculus with Applications AP AB Calculus AP BC Calculus It also offers AP Statistics. The grade-level math pathway under Curriculum 2.0 is an AP math class in 12th grade (so AP AB Calculus or AP Statistics, at our high school). The above-grade level math pathway under curriculum is an AP math class in 11th grade and another AP math class in 12th grade (so either AP AB/BC Calculus, or AP AB Calculus/AP Statistics). http://www.montgomeryschoolsmd.org/curriculum/math/math-curriculum-plan.aspx[/quote]
